Evaporator Coil Cleaning
Westmont’s inland location hits 10–15°F hotter than coastal LA on summer afternoons, forcing air conditioners to run longer and harder. That extended runtime means more particulate — diesel soot from the I-110, desert dust from Santa Ana events, wildfire smoke pushed eastward — passes over your evaporator coil. A dirty coil in Westmont isn’t just an efficiency problem; it’s a contamination amplifier. We clean coils with low-pressure foaming agents and soft brushes, then apply a coil treatment that inhibits future buildup without corroding the fins. Blower Cleaning
The blower assembly is where debris accumulates after your filter fails or your return duct pulls in attic dust. In Westmont’s older homes with loose mastic joints, we’ve found blower housings packed with a distinctive mix: black diesel particulate layered over fibrous duct-board shedding. Our process removes the blower, cleans the housing and wheel with controlled agitation, and checks the motor amp draw — a detail that catches failing bearings before they seize. Condenser Cleaning
Your outdoor condenser faces Westmont’s particulate load head-on. The same Santa Ana winds that push dust through your ducts also blanket condenser fins with debris. We use foaming cleaner and low-pressure water — never a pressure washer, which folds fins flat and kills efficiency. Common HVAC Cleaning Problems We See in Westmont Homes
- Deteriorating mastic joints in original ductwork fail under cleaning pressure, requiring HVAC cleaning to include duct sealing to prevent debris re-entry. We test joint integrity before agitation and seal with mastic or metal tape as needed.
- Fiberglass duct-board lining sheds particles when cleaned with aggressive methods, demanding careful low-impact agitation to avoid worsening indoor air quality. Our Rotobrush systems are dialed to appropriate RPM for these delicate surfaces.
- Rodent intrusions through unsealed attic duct joints mean cleaning alone fails without exclusion work; nests and droppings recontaminate the system within weeks. We seal penetrations with metal flashing and hardware cloth, not spray foam that rats chew through.
- Diesel soot and tire particulate accumulation from I-110 proximity creates a sticky, oily residue inside ducts that standard brushing won’t fully remove. Our Nikro negative-air system with HEPA filtration captures these fine particles rather than redistributing them.
